Which dana combinations will work?
I currently have Stock D30Front/D35Rear.
Can I put D44 in rear without changing anything in front?
Ultimately, Is D44/D30 combo going to work?

I seem to recall some late 80's Cherokees came with 44's stock.
The key here is to get the same gear ratio in the rear as you have in the front. Most axles came with one of several available ratios. such as 3.23:1 or 3.54:1 etc, regardless of the axle design.
So long as the ratio matches, the 44 will work with the 30 in front.

Some 87-89 XJs came with D44s. They are getting few and far between though. Ive got one sitting in my garage waiting for the day I get time to check the internals and clean it up to put in my 96 XJ. Most D44s you will find come with 3.55 gears. Thats the standard for the 4.0 and auto tranny. A few will come with 3.07 gears. From the factory there is a metal tag on the diff cover bolts that tells you what ratio you have. If your gear ratio matches between the front and rear, the only thing you may have to worry about when switching out the D35 for the D44 is the rear driveshaft length. I believe the rear driveshaft for the D44 is slightly shorter than for the D35.
